sql >> Database >  >> RDS >> Mysql

pymssql.OperationalError:DB-Lib-foutbericht 20009, ernst 9

Ik kwam hetzelfde probleem tegen. Het blijkt dat ik geen TCP/IP-toegang heb geopend voor mijn lokale SQL-server.

Doe een snelle test om te controleren of het hierdoor komt, je kunt proberen verbinding te maken met een externe server met dezelfde code. Als het werkt, betekent dit dat er iets mis is met je lokale server.

Open dus gewoon de toegang tot uw 127.0.0.1:1433 in de SQL server Configuration Manager.

Stappen:

  1. Start -> Alle programma's -> Microsoft SQL Server 20XX -> Configuratietools -> SQL Server Configuration Manager
  2. SQL Server Netwerkconfiguratie -> Protocollen voor MSSQLSERVER
  3. TCP/IP -> Eigenschappen -> IP-adressen. Zoek 127.0.0.1 en verander "Ingeschakeld" in "Ja". Je kunt het voor alle IP's doen als je wilt.


  1. Neo4j - Laat een index vallen met Cypher

  2. Laravel-migratiefout:syntaxisfout of toegangsfout:1071 Opgegeven sleutel was te lang; maximale sleutellengte is 767 bytes

  3. Een-op-veel-relatie tussen AspNetUsers (Identity) en een aangepaste tabel

  4. Decimaal VS Int in MySQL?